Transaction 9351308393c776c65727b31a912dd493a1b8bf52cf58e254cffff2f5717768ee
2 Input
2 Outputs
- 9351308393c776c65727b31a912dd493a1b8bf52cf58e254cffff2f5717768ee:0
- 9351308393c776c65727b31a912dd493a1b8bf52cf58e254cffff2f5717768ee:1
value 2409947
address 13617jPb4gGoGsxP92bojqw3wD58oxagiG
value 22846646
address 189iXAceFtfUoHJvn1tnKzEcqDgUkCjjqM